Quality Assurance Analyst
- Collaborated with development teams to understand the software requirements and create a comprehensive test plan
- Test cases cover various scenarios, including normal use cases, edge cases, and error conditions
- Executed test cases to identify defects, inconsistencies, and other issues in the software
- Documented the defects with clear and detailed information using Jira, providing steps to reproduce the issue and other relevant information
- Performed regression testing to ensure that the modifications do not negatively impact existing functionalities
- Assessed the user-friendliness of the software by conducting usability tests (navigation, user interface design, and overall user experience)
- Worked closely with developers, product managers, and other stakeholders to communicate issues, provide feedback, and ensure that the software meets the desired quality standards
- Contributed to the ongoing improvement of the development process by suggesting best practices, process enhancements, and tools that can improve the efficiency and effectiveness of testing efforts
- Created and maintained documentation related to testing processes, methodologies, and test results for future reference
- Assessed potential risks associated with the software's quality and performance.